// MAX_UPLINK_RETRIES — telemetry gateway retry cap.
//
// Heads up, new folks: the Furrowlink gateway talks to combines and
// sprayers over patchy rural radio, so uplinks fail constantly and
// that's fine. We retry with backoff up to this cap, then park the
// payload in the barn queue for the next sync window. Don't crank
// this number up — field units have tiny batteries and every retry
// costs real power. If you change it anyway, note the gateway build
// token shown below.

session token of kagup-hahaf = htk3_2b8

## Break-Glass Access — Renderbarn Transcoding Farm

Hey release folks — if the Renderbarn scheduler wedges mid-release and normal creds won't get you into the control plane, this is your page. Break-glass should be rare; it bypasses quota checks and will happily let you drain every worker, so go slow. File an incident note within the hour, always. The emergency console will ask for the passphrase shown just below.

strongbox words: druvan-lamys-eliius-jorax-istox-soreth-ulays-gilix-ralix-oliiel-norwyn-casvan-praius

Handover — Glintwire SDK parity (from Osk to Pella)

Plugin authors keep hitting gaps between the Kotlin and Swift SDKs. Batched uploads, retry hooks, and offline cache are now at parity as of 3.1. Still missing on Swift: streaming decode and the trace shim. Don't promise those before Q3. Parity matrix lives in the Glintwire wiki; update it with every release. Both SDKs read the same service config at init, reproduced here for reference.

deployment values, badug-yadup:
[aldmir]
port = 4000
region = west-1
host = aldmir.halixlabs.example
team = kelax
timeout_ms = 2000
retries = 5

## Break-Glass: Feathermill WebSocket Gateway

Permessage-deflate is disabled on the Feathermill gateway: compression saved ~30% bandwidth but caused memory spikes per connection and complicated our audit of framed payloads. Re-enabling requires a config flag and a capacity review. In an emergency where the compression flag must be flipped directly on the node, authenticate to the break-glass console with the passphrase that follows.

recovery phrase for fajeg-kawep: druix-gorius-briax-ulaeth-fraox-lammir-pelox-jormir-pelwyn-julir